What is Microsoft Modern Workplace?

Microsoft’s concept of the ‘Modern Workplace’ is a new way of working that uses the suite of Microsoft 365 technologies and productivity applications to support a digital workforce. A well-implemented Microsoft Modern Workplace will enhance communication, streamline business processes, and enable teams to connect, collaborate, and work from any location.

What tools does Microsoft Modern Workplace offer? The Microsoft Modern Workplace comes with a wide range of productivity and collaboration tools designed to support a digital workforce, facilitate digital transformation, and mitigate security threats. These include Microsoft 365, Microsoft Teams, SharePoint, and Security (Windows Information Protection, Microsoft Intune, and Azure Active Directory).

Scalability

The modern business environment is highly dynamic. One of the greatest benefits of Microsoft Modern Workplace is that it can easily adapt to the changing needs of your business. Organizations can leverage the self-service features of services such as Microsoft 365 to create the resources they need, resulting in an extremely cost-effective operation.

Automation 

Microsoft Modern Workplace can help organizations streamline workflows and boost efficiency through automation. The Power Platform, a part of Microsoft 365, offers a group of tools that allow users to automate business processes. Businesses can use these tools to automate time-consuming administrative tasks, allowing employees to focus on innovation.

Collaboration

Microsoft Modern Workplace includes Microsoft Teams, one of the best collaboration tools out there. Teams offers a unified interface that allows employees to work seamlessly across various Microsoft 365 apps. Employees can function as a team when working remotely through the seamless integration of Microsoft 365 applications and services.

Employee Experience

According to a recent BCG survey, employee expectations concerning the future of work have changed significantly during Covid-19. Employees are now keen on flexible working environments. Microsoft’s Modern Workplace offers a plethora of apps, tools, and platforms that support flexible work models, which will ultimately lead to a better employee experience for a remote workforce.

Security

In the digital era, organizations need to ensure that they have appropriate security measures in place to protect their networks, systems, and data from cyberattacks. Microsoft’s Modern Workplace includes a security stack that gives businesses the ability to defend themselves against a wide range of cyber threats, including phishing, malware, and zero-day attacks.

Potential Drawbacks

As you might have guessed, it’s not all sunshine and rainbows in the world of Microsoft Modern Workplace. The road to the Microsoft Modern Workplace is bumpy, and that could stymie your efforts to build a truly modern workplace. Here are a few challenges you might want to think about and address before embarking on your transformation to a digital workplace.

Internet

Connectivity problems can disrupt operations and affect productivity. Since the vast majority of Microsoft 365 apps require internet to work, your employees won’t be able to do much if there are internet problems. Keep in mind that remote workers tend to operate from coffee shops and other public places with unreliable internet connections.

Compatibility

You need to make sure that your systems are capable of handling services such as Microsoft 365 before migrating to Microsoft Modern Workplace. It’d be very frustrating to get Microsoft 365 only to find out that your systems are outdated and incompatible when rolling it out. An IT professional can help you get around compatibility issues and ease the transition.

Security

Security is a huge draw when it comes to Microsoft Modern Workplace implementations, but it can also present a challenge. With remote workers operating out of their homes or public spaces such as coffee shops, there’s always the risk of intrusion. Businesses need to make sure that their employees adhere to all regulations and security best practices when working remotely.
